**Visitor Policy Update — Contractors**

From next Monday, the Hollowmere House reception desk relocates from the mezzanine to the ground floor, directly opposite the east entrance. All visiting contractors must sign in there before proceeding to any work area, and lanyards must remain visible at all times. Escorts are required beyond the lobby turnstiles. Once signed in, use the code below at the inner doors.

staff pass of baweg-bawep = bdg-AIU-1

## Configuration

EventForge (our schema registry for the Tinwick event bus) reads everything from `.env`. Most defaults are fine — registry port, cache TTL, compatibility mode all ship sane. The only thing you truly must set is the admin token the registry uses to authorize schema writes; without it, every publish gets rejected. Add the following line to your `.env` before booting:

sealed setting: LEDGER_TOKEN20=6148d35bbb480b0ab79e

Handover: Webhook Retry Semantics (Corvid Dispatch)

For the contractor taking over: deliveries retry on exponential backoff, five attempts, then dead-letter. Receivers must treat duplicates as idempotent — we guarantee at-least-once only. Replay tooling lives in the Ashgrove console. Access to that console is sealed and opens with the passphrase below.

recovery phrase for fajeg-kawep: druix-gorius-briax-ulaeth-fraox-lammir-pelox-jormir-pelwyn-julir

## Deployment

Getting ChipCatch onto a race-day reader is pretty painless. Flash the image, plug the mat controller into port A, and the service auto-registers with the Finishline hub. If it doesn't show up within a minute, power-cycle once before escalating. The reader ships with these default configuration values.

config for kadug-yahop:
quenwyn:
  pin: 2459
  metrics_host: metrics.quenwyn.lumicsys.internal
  tenant: julax
  seal: seal_0d5ead96

## Ticket: Drift in Quillpress PDF renderer config

Plugin authors have reported inconsistent invoice output between tenants. Investigation shows the Quillpress PDF renderer's font-embedding and page-margin settings drifted on one rendering pool after a partial rollout. Plugins should not compensate for this locally; we will restore uniform settings this week. For reference, the intended renderer configuration is as follows.

service settings:
[fraath]
port = 5672
region = west-1
host = fraath.norvalabs.corp
timeout_ms = 750
retries = 2